CVE-2026-17849: Inappropriate implementation in Google Chrome
CVE-2026-17849 is a vulnerability in Google Chrome for iOS versions prior to 151.0.7922.72 that allows a remote attacker to spoof the contents of the Omnibox (URL bar) via malicious network traffic. This could mislead users about the actual website they are visiting. The issue has been assigned a medium severity level by Chromium security. No CVSS score is provided, and no known exploits are reported in the wild. The vendor advisory linked does not explicitly confirm patch availability or remediation details.

Potential Impact
An attacker exploiting this vulnerability could cause users to see a falsified URL in the Omnibox, potentially leading to phishing or other social engineering attacks by misleading users about the legitimacy of the website they are visiting. There is no indication of active exploitation in the wild.
